Cobalt Acetate as a Chemical Reagent: Synthesis and Research Applications
In the intricate world of chemical synthesis and scientific research, versatile reagents are the bedrock upon which new discoveries and processes are built. Cobalt acetate, a coordination compound of cobalt and acetate ions, stands out as one such reagent, finding extensive application in both academic laboratories and industrial research settings.
Cobalt acetate, chemically represented as Co(CH3COO)2·4H2O, is valued for its ability to act as a precursor for a wide array of other cobalt-containing compounds and complex structures. In organic chemistry, it is frequently employed as a catalyst or co-catalyst in various oxidation and coupling reactions. For example, it can facilitate the oxidation of hydrocarbons or the formation of carbon-carbon bonds, which are fundamental steps in the synthesis of pharmaceuticals, agrochemicals, and advanced materials.
Researchers also utilize cobalt acetate in the study of coordination chemistry, synthesizing novel metal-organic frameworks (MOFs) and coordination polymers with potential applications in gas storage, catalysis, and sensing. Its solubility in water and various organic solvents makes it a convenient reagent for solution-phase reactions, allowing for precise control over reaction conditions.
